ALBUQUERQUE, NM — A semi-truck overturned Tuesday morning, forcing an Interstate 25 exit ramp to shut down in northeast Albuquerque, reports APD Traffic.

Albuquerque Police responded to the scene on the westbound lanes of Paseo Del Norte Boulevard from Pan American Freeway Northeast. Dispatchers first received the call shortly before 9:57 a.m.

It was not immediately clear what caused the accident but the closure was announced shortly before 10:30 a.m., about 30 minutes later.

Authorities did not say whether another vehicle was involved.


At this time, no details have been shared regarding the driver’s condition.
